Shallow Woodland Flows




















The Elk Neck peninsula is basically all glacial till and in some areas the surface soil is thick clay with some thin skin of organic overlay.  In a large stretch of the woodland behind our house it is quite flat so that small depressions of a foot or less collect the run-off rain water and form these delightful small pool-ponds which though neither deep or long lasting enough to maintain a true aquatic life environment they do have an abundance of frogs, salamanders, and other amphibious life, along with the occasional water snake.  Friends of mine that grew up here when we were kids named a very large one of these nearer their home Lake Lovely and skated there often in the winter.
